Options:
--no-reuse Skip existing pod selection, always create new pod
--template-id ID Use specific template ID (skip selection)
--volume-id ID Use specific network volume ID (skip selection)
--auto-select-gpu Auto-select cheapest GPU without prompting
--defaults Use default configuration from .env (no interactive prompts)
--no-cleanup Don't delete pod on exit (keep running)Notes:
- When only one template/volume exists, it's auto-selected
- With
--auto-select-gpu, the cheapest GPU is chosen automatically - With
--defaults, configuration is loaded from .env without prompts - GPU selection shows all 24GB+ options with cheapest marked with ★

The tool tries to bind SSH tunnels to 0.0.0.0 for network-wide access.
If this fails (e.g., permission denied), it falls back to 127.0.0.1 (localhost only).
To enable network-wide access on Linux:
sudo python main.py deployOr configure SSH to allow user port binding in /etc/ssh/ssh_config.
For manual SSH tunneling:
ssh -4 -L 0.0.0.0:11434:127.0.0.1:11434 root@<IP> -p <PORT>
ssh -4 -L 0.0.0.0:8080:127.0.0.1:8080 root@<IP> -p <PORT>
